We are currently recruiting for a Care Coordinator to maintain and develop our home care services in the area.
Allbest Solutions Ltd is an expanding, leading home care provider in Surrey and Woking since 2019.
Our Care team is friendly, passionate about the high-quality support we provide, and we offer a collaborative workplace with opportunities for career progression.
Core Duties & Responsibilities as Care Coordinator:
- Manage the care team, monitor staff development through supervisions, appraisals, and training to ensure high-quality service delivery.
- Create, manage, and monitor care plans, ensuring staff rotas meet service usersβ needs.
- Ensure care assessments, care, and risk planning meet best practices and customer aspirations.
- Collaborate with the Recruitment Team to ensure sufficient staffing levels now and in the future.
- Provide emergency care services to service users, arrange emergency cover when required, and handle calls as needed/on call.
- Answer telephones promptly and professionally, ensuring respectful communication.
- Work alongside the Branch Manager to address quality standards, complaints, and comments promptly.
- Participate in the on-call rota.
- Implement measures to comply with CQC regulations and strive for the highest care standards.
